British activist Finn Joughin, detained by Israeli settlers in the West Bank, will be deported following intervention from the United Kingdom. Joughin’s lawyer stated he was attempting to protect Palestinian property when settlers detained him, alleging he assaulted a minor. Settlers handed Joughin over to Israeli police. Details surrounding the alleged assault remain unclear. The UK has reportedly been in contact with Israeli authorities regarding the case, leading to the decision to deport him rather than pursue charges. This incident highlights ongoing tensions between settlers and activists in the West Bank and raises questions about the legal processes involved in such detentions.
